'Sun, silence and adobe-that is New Mexico in three words.' The opening sentence to a collection of extraordinary essays on the history of the territory that has become the U.S. state of New Mexico, by a pioneering journalist/archæologist/ethnographer who spent much of his adult life living among pueblo people of the region. This book on 'The Land of Pretty Soon' is a much under-appreciated classic of U.S. historical writing.
